cryogenic equipment is designed to handle materials and substances at temperatures below -150 degrees Celsius. This extreme cold temperature requires specialized equipment that can withstand such conditions without sacrificing performance. One of the critical components of cryogenic equipment is the cryogenic storage tank, which is used to store and transport liquefied gases such as nitrogen, oxygen, and argon.

One of the key areas where cryogenic equipment is making a significant impact is in the medical field. Cryogenic freezers are used to store biological samples, vaccines, and organs for transplantation. The ability to maintain these fragile materials at ultra-low temperatures ensures their viability for extended periods, saving lives and advancing medical research.

In addition to medical applications, cryogenic equipment is widely used in the food industry for freezing and preserving food products. Cryogenic freezing offers several advantages over traditional freezing methods, such as faster freezing times and better preservation of nutrients and flavors. Moreover, cryogenic equipment helps to eliminate the formation of ice crystals, which can degrade the quality of frozen foods.

Another promising application of cryogenic equipment is in the field of renewable energy. Cryogenic energy storage systems use liquefied air or other gases to store excess energy generated from renewable sources such as wind and solar. When there is a high demand for electricity, the stored cryogenic gases are expanded, driving a turbine to generate electricity. This innovative approach helps balance the grid and enhance the efficiency of renewable energy systems.

The aerospace industry is another sector that benefits from cryogenic equipment. Cryogenic engines are used in rockets and spacecraft to achieve high levels of thrust and efficiency. The use of liquid hydrogen and oxygen as propellants allows for a more significant payload capacity and longer mission durations.
